#abf0f3 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#abf0f3 is composed of 67.1% red, 94.1% green and 95.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.6% cyan, 1.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 182.5 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 81.2%. #abf0f3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#57e1e7. Closest websafe color is: #99ffff.

● #abf0f3 color description : Very soft cyan.
The hexadecimal color #abf0f3 has RGB values of R:171, G:240, B:243 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0.01,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 11268339.
